I was one of those people reluctant to give up using city water.  We’ve converted to using only LD  water for all the water intrusion safety reasons often mentioned here plus better water pressure many times.   I especially like not messing with water hoses and regulators. 

Full-timer Ken Fears once mentioned that always using RV water keeps the water tank fresher.   Since then I’ve noticed some of my RV storage neighbors always use city water while carrying 6-12 month water in their rigs (or longer).  My #1 reason for using coach water/ water pump is for water safety. My #2 reason is the value of fresh water in the tank.

I know this is old news but it might help newer RVers.
